Hernán Cortés

A Spanish Conquistador who led an expedition that caused the fall of the Aztec Empire, symbolizing daring and controversial exploration.

Aztecs

Aztecs were a Mesoamerican culture that flourished in central Mexico in the post-classic period from the 1300s to the 1520s, before being conquered by the Spanish.

Expected Value

A statistical measure that calculates the average outcome when the future includes scenarios that may or may not happen.

Payoffs

The outcomes or returns from a particular action, investment, or decision, often used in game theory and economics.
